How to Test Knife Sharpness
Five tests that tell you different things. Used in the right order they will find not just whether a knife is sharp, but which part of your sharpening went wrong.

“Is it sharp?” is not one question. An edge can be dull because it has worn round, because it has rolled to one side, because it is chipped, or because a burr is still attached from the last time you sharpened it — and those four problems need four different responses. The tests below distinguish between them, which is why it is worth knowing more than one.
A note on safety before any of it: never run a finger along an edge to test it. Every test here is either non-contact or moves across the edge rather than down its length.
1. The light test — fastest, and it finds damage
Hold the knife edge-up under a bright light and sight down the edge from the heel toward the tip, tilting it slowly.
A truly sharp apex is a line with effectively no width, so there is no surface to catch the light — it is invisible. Anywhere the edge has worn round, rolled or chipped, there is a flat or a facet, and it reflects as a bright line or a glint.
This is the only test that tells you where along the blade the problem is and what kind of problem it is: a continuous bright line means uniform dullness, a bright patch means one worn section, and a dark notch in an otherwise clean edge means a chip. Do this one first, always.
2. The burr check — only after sharpening
A burr is the thin flap of displaced metal that forms along the apex when you have ground far enough on one side. Raising one is the goal during sharpening; leaving one attached at the end is the single most common reason a freshly sharpened knife performs badly.
To check: run a fingertip across the edge, moving from the spine toward the apex and stopping there. A clean edge feels like an edge. A burr feels like a slight catch or a wire, and it will usually be on one side only.
If you find one, do not sharpen more — that just moves the burr to the other side. Remove it with light alternating passes on your finishing stone, or better, with a strop, which takes the burr off more reliably than a stone does.
3. The paper test — the standard benchmark
Hold a sheet of ordinary printer paper by one corner, letting it hang, and slice down through it in a smooth motion away from your hand.
A sharp knife cuts a clean, quiet line. A dull one catches, tears, folds the paper over, or refuses to start the cut at all. It is a good test because paper is unsupported — there is nothing behind it to press against, so the edge has to do all the work.
The mistake almost everyone makes is testing only near the tip. Sharpening inconsistency is regional: most people grind the middle of the blade more than the heel, so the middle passes and the heel fails. Test the heel, the middle and the tip separately. 4. The tomato test — the one that matters
Rest the edge on the skin of a ripe tomato with no downward pressure at all, and draw the knife back toward you.
Tomato skin is smooth, slightly elastic and surprisingly tough, so it is the food most likely to defeat a nearly-sharp edge. A sharp knife bites in immediately on the draw. A dull one skates across the surface, then crushes the fruit when you add pressure.
This is the most kitchen-relevant test on the list, and it is also the one that catches burrs the paper test misses. A burr can slice paper convincingly — the paper is thin and unsupported — and then collapse against tomato skin. If your knife passes on paper and fails on tomato, strop it.
5. Cutting an onion — the real-world check
The least scientific and arguably the most honest. A sharp knife goes through an onion’s outer membrane without the layers sliding apart, and the slices fall away cleanly. A dull one crushes cells rather than cutting them, which is what releases the sulfur compounds that make your eyes water — a dull knife genuinely does make you cry more.
The test not to bother with
Shaving arm hair. It is the internet’s favorite sharpness demonstration and it is close to useless for a kitchen knife. Hair-popping sharpness requires a highly polished apex that a cutting board destroys within a few dozen cuts, so chasing it means either sharpening constantly or accepting that the property you tested for is gone by the time you cook.
It is also a poor diagnostic: a burr will shave. If you want a benchmark, the tomato is a better one, and it is the one your cooking actually depends on.
What each failure tells you
- Bright line along the whole edge: uniform wear. Normal. Go to a 1000-grit stone.
- Bright patch in one region: you are not sharpening that region. Usually the heel, sometimes right at the tip.
- Dark notch: a chip. Grind it out if it is deep, ignore it if it is not.
- Feels sharp, cuts badly: a burr. Strop it.
- Passes paper, fails tomato: also usually a burr, or an edge polished so smoothly it has no bite. Finish one grit coarser next time.
- Was sharp yesterday, dull today: the edge has rolled rather than worn. On a soft Western knife a honing rod fixes it in ten seconds; on a hard Japanese knife, a strop.

How do you know if a knife is sharp?
The quickest reliable check is the light test: hold the edge up under a bright light and sight along it. A genuinely sharp edge has no flat surface at the apex, so it reflects nothing and is effectively invisible. Any bright line, bright spot or glint is a section that is dull, rolled or chipped.
Is the paper test a good way to test a knife?
It is the best all-round test, provided you test the whole edge. Slicing cleanly through printer paper held by one corner requires a genuinely keen apex. The common mistake is testing only near the tip — most sharpening inconsistency shows up at the heel or in the middle, so test all three regions separately.
What is the tomato test?
Resting the edge on the skin of a ripe tomato with no downward pressure and drawing the knife back. Tomato skin is smooth and tough enough to resist a rounded edge, so a sharp knife starts the cut instantly while a dull one skates across or crushes the fruit. It is the most kitchen-relevant of the tests.
Should you test a knife on your thumb?
Not by running your thumb along the edge — that is how people cut themselves. If you want a tactile check, draw a fingertip carefully across the edge, moving from the spine toward the apex and stopping there. That detects a burr safely. Never slide a finger along the length of an edge.
Why does my knife pass the paper test but not cut tomatoes?
Usually a burr. A burr is a thin flap of metal along the apex that can slice paper convincingly while collapsing under the resistance of a tomato skin. It also feels sharp to the touch, which is why it fools people. Strop the knife or make a few very light alternating passes on your finishing stone to remove it.
How sharp should a kitchen knife be?
Sharp enough to pass the tomato test along the whole edge, which is a much more useful benchmark than shaving arm hair. Chasing a razor-level polish on a knife that meets a cutting board every day is largely wasted effort — that edge degrades within a few cuts, while a good working edge lasts weeks.
